Title An account of the late most hahpy rnd [sic] glorious victory, : obtained by the imperial army, commanded by His Highness Prince Lewis of Baden, over that of the Turks, commanded by the Grand Vizier : the killing of ten thousand of the Turks on the spot, taking 160 pieces of cannon, all their baggage, &c, with divers other particulars.
Alternative Title Account of the late most happy and glorious victory
Publication Info London, : Printed for J. Sanders in St. Jame's-street, 1691.



Descript 1 sheet ([1] p.)
Note "Licensed, August the 31st. J. Fraiser."
Reproduction of original in: Christ Church (University of Oxford). Library.
